Title: Question on the Nine Paths
A message from a Bulletin Board... highlights
book by John Matthews entitled "The Celtic Shaman".
His list of the nine are: Seanachie, Poet, Healer, Brehon, Hunter, Smith, Warrior, Seer, and Shaman.

This from the one follow up message:
Quote:

The quick answer is yes, the term implied by Shaman may include all of the others. The term Shaman is much overused these days, a media term extracted from a Siberian tribe to describe a walker between the worlds.

http://www.mulle-kybernetik.com/RAL/
Quote:
You'll meet eminent scientist Willy McGilly, who employs magic as his scientific method, Epikt the Ktistec machine, the first transcendent computer, pride of the Institute of Impure Science, which (who?) prefers pipes over cigarettes and dislikes giving plain answers to unanswerable questions, Aloysius Shiplap the seminal genius and Margaret the Houri, the ageless intergalactic mistress. They'll break your perception of reality into unmendable shards, and leave you writhing on the floor laughing yourself mad!


http://sf.www.lysator.liu.se/sf_archive/sf-texts/books/L/Lafferty,R.A..mbox
(the bold on this one is mine, the Dactyls are mentioned)
Quote:
… the story itself refers to a much more obscure myth that of the Dactyls, a group of makers in Greek mythology serving the same mythic function as the dwarfs of the Northern peoples. By playing upon this notion which resonates with a mythic niche that speakers of Indo-european languages have -- he invokes a spiritual nostalgia for this magical tale set, of course in Tulsa.
